Recipe #10 Red Velvet Cupcakes

Cupcakes also called, Fairy cakes are small cakes designed to serve a single person. These cute cakes have gained popularity lately!!..Decorated with chocolate icing, chocolate ganache, butter cream or dusted with icing sugar makes these cupcakes look and taste delicious!!











Red velvet cupcakes when frosted with cream cheese icing is like cherry on the cake!!

Serves: 12

Ingredients

½ cup and 1 tsp white butter/unsalted butter
1 ½ cup caster sugar
1 whole egg
1 tblsp liquid red food colouring
1 tblsp cocoa powder
½ tsp vanilla essence
Pinch of salt
1 cup of yogurt
1 cup and 4 tsp of all-purpose flour (maida)
½ tsp cider vinegar
½ tsp baking soda


Method

-In a large bowl, using an electric beater, on medium heat beat butter and icing sugar till light and fluffy for about 5 minutes. Add egg and beat well

-In a bowl, stir salt and yogurt and whisk well. Beat into the batter. Add flour and cocoa powder and beat until flour incorporates

-In a small bowl, stir together cider vinegar, food coloring and baking soda. Add to the flour batter and mix well.

-Preheat the oven at 180deg c and line 12 cupcake casings in the cupcake moulds

-Pipe the batter into cupcake casings

-Bake at 180deg c for 20 mins or when a skewer inserted in the centre comes out clean

-Let it cool in the moulds for 10 mins and then serve it with either cream cheese or whipped cream! However, it tastes delicious even without any toppings!
